Output ac01951d301f6236f36b6f4cbb315cd8ea3ff7c2c085fb7798565fa87f11aa7e:59

value
38872
script pubkey
OP_0 OP_PUSHBYTES_20 ec75a0562fe1e87530b4f27e5e02a3d3fd61e7c1
address
bc1qa366q430u8582v957fl9uq4r607kre7pf6ptuu
transaction
ac01951d301f6236f36b6f4cbb315cd8ea3ff7c2c085fb7798565fa87f11aa7e